Understanding Web Scraping and Web Crawling: Clear Definitions
In the realm of digital content operations, distinguishing between web scraping and web crawling is essential for teams managing data acquisition workflows. Both techniques involve automated access to web resources but serve distinct purposes and require different operational and legal considerations.
Web crawling is the systematic process of browsing the internet to index and discover web pages. Crawlers, often called spiders or bots, traverse links across websites to collect metadata, URLs, or content snapshots. This process underpins search engines and large-scale data aggregation.
Web scraping, by contrast, focuses on extracting specific data points or structured information from targeted web pages. Scraping involves parsing HTML or API responses to harvest content such as product details, pricing, or contact information for business intelligence or competitive analysis.
Understanding these definitions clarifies the operational scope and legal frameworks applicable to each method, which is critical for teams aiming to build compliant, scalable, and efficient content workflows.
Common Mistakes Teams Should Avoid in Web Scraping and Web Crawling
Despite their widespread use, teams often encounter pitfalls when implementing web scraping and crawling strategies. These mistakes can lead to operational inefficiencies, legal risks, and compromised data quality.
1. Confusing Web Scraping with Web Crawling
One frequent error is treating scraping and crawling interchangeably. This misunderstanding causes teams to apply inappropriate tools or workflows, resulting in excessive data collection, missed targets, or resource wastage. Clear delineation of objectives—whether broad data discovery or focused extraction—is necessary to select the right approach.
2. Ignoring Legal and Privacy Regulations
Compliance with privacy regulations such as GDPR and CCPA, as well as respecting website terms of service, is often overlooked. Teams may inadvertently collect personal or sensitive data without proper consent or fail to honor restrictions specified in robots.txt files. This oversight exposes organizations to legal liabilities and reputational damage.
3. Overlooking Robots.txt and Rate Limiting
Ignoring robots.txt directives or failing to implement rate limiting can lead to IP blocking or blacklisting by target websites. This disrupts data acquisition and may trigger legal scrutiny. Adhering to crawling etiquette ensures sustainable access and maintains good standing with web hosts.
4. Neglecting Data Quality and Validation
Automated data collection without rigorous validation results in inaccurate or incomplete datasets. Teams often neglect to implement robust parsing logic, error handling, and data normalization, which undermines the reliability of insights derived from scraped or crawled data.
5. Underestimating Infrastructure and Scalability Needs
Web scraping and crawling at scale require resilient infrastructure capable of handling large volumes of requests and data storage. Teams frequently underestimate these requirements, leading to system failures, slowdowns, or incomplete data capture.
Practical Examples Illustrating Web Scraping and Crawling Mistakes
Consider a marketing operations team tasked with competitive pricing analysis. They deploy a web scraper to extract pricing data from competitor websites but fail to respect robots.txt exclusions. The resulting IP blocks halt data collection, delaying campaign launches and increasing operational costs.
In another case, a content strategy team uses a web crawler to index industry news sites but does not implement rate limiting. The crawler overloads target servers, triggering legal notices and damaging vendor relationships.
Additionally, a B2B enterprise attempts to scrape contact information without filtering for privacy compliance, inadvertently harvesting personal data protected under GDPR. This exposes the company to regulatory penalties and necessitates costly remediation.
These examples underscore the importance of integrating legal compliance, technical best practices, and strategic planning into web scraping and crawling workflows.
Conclusion: Strategic Considerations for Effective and Compliant Web Data Acquisition
For B2B marketing operations and content teams, distinguishing between web scraping and web crawling is foundational to designing effective data acquisition strategies. Avoiding common mistakes—such as conflating the two methods, neglecting legal and privacy requirements, and underestimating technical demands—ensures operational efficiency and risk mitigation.
Incorporating governance frameworks that address robots.txt compliance, privacy regulations, and ethical considerations is essential. This approach supports scalable, AI-enhanced content workflows that align with enterprise standards and strategic objectives.
Evaluating solutions that provide built-in compliance monitoring, data validation, and infrastructure scalability can streamline implementation and reduce overhead. Teams should prioritize platforms that offer transparency and control over web scraping and crawling activities to safeguard business outcomes.
By framing decisions around business impact, tradeoffs, and compliance, organizations can leverage web data acquisition as a strategic asset rather than a liability.
Generated with Argusly